A good PCB layout for the LM49352RL/NOPB involves keeping the analog and digital grounds separate, using a solid ground plane, and placing the device close to the audio input and output connectors to minimize noise pickup.
To optimize the LM49352RL/NOPB for low power consumption, use the shutdown mode when the device is not in use, reduce the supply voltage to the minimum required, and use a low-power mode for the digital interface.
The recommended input and output coupling capacitor value for the LM49352RL/NOPB is typically in the range of 1-10uF, depending on the specific application and frequency response requirements.
To troubleshoot common issues with the LM49352RL/NOPB, check the power supply voltage, ensure proper grounding and shielding, and verify that the input and output signals are within the recommended specifications.
